Nestled in Prestbury village conservation area, this Grade II listed detached home marries Tudor character with high-spec contemporary living. Recently renovated throughout, the house retains exposed beams, leaded windows and a stone chimneypiece while offering modern comforts like a new gas boiler, double glazing and good insulation.
The layout suits family life: three large double bedrooms each with an en-suite, generous sitting and dining rooms, a bright kitchen with patio doors to the private walled garden, plus utility, snug/office and useful cellar storage. Outside, a gated driveway provides plentiful off-street parking and the landscaped garden includes an oak-framed workshop, versatile garden annex and an outdoor infrared sauna.
This is a substantial, character-rich home on a large plot in a very affluent, low-crime area with easy access to highly regarded local schools and village amenities. Buyers should note the property’s listed status — while attractive, it will restrict changes and may complicate future alterations or maintenance works. Council tax is described as quite expensive, which is a recurring cost to consider.
Overall this property will particularly appeal to families wanting central village living, heritage character and flexible outbuildings for home working or guest accommodation, provided they are comfortable with the responsibilities of a listed house.
